Trinity Financial has developed and CAMBA will provide on‑site support services at Van Dyke III
, a 180 unit supportive/affordable housing development for individuals and families. Van Dyke III will be located on the campus of Van Dyke Houses, a NYCHA‑owned public housing development in the Brownsville neighborhood in Brooklyn. The Van Dyke facility will provide 54 units for New York/New York III formerly homeless families under NYC 15/15. The remaining 126 units will provide housing for low‑income households, including a live‑in superintendent.
CAMBA will have a full on‑site office suite and offer case management to promote healthy living, connection to medical, mental health and substance treatment, and assisting tenants to access and maintain public benefits; computer trainings and resume workshops within the on‑site computer library; financial literacy programs; access and referral services to other CAMBA programs and local organizations and service providers;
community‑building activities to help integrate the tenants; and additional supports as needed to help tenants succeed and remain stably housed.
Case Manager
Reports To:
Program Manager
Location:
405 Dumont Avenue, Brooklyn NY 11212
- Review all documentation establishing tenants' eligibility for program and make file copies.
- Create and maintain tenant files.
- Conduct initial intake and assessment of tenants and tenants' families' needs and periodic re‑assessments.
- In collaboration with tenants, prepare initial and periodic revisions of independent living plans including short‑term and long‑term tenant goals.
- Assist tenants in attaining their goals by identifying and locating community resources for tenants and by making referrals to appropriate services both within and outside CAMBA.
- Work with tenants to break through barriers to tenant goals and to assist tenants in advocating for themselves and in moving toward self‑sufficiency.
- Recommend and implement strategies to persuade tenants to participate more fully in this process.
- Monitor tenants' progress toward their goals via regularly scheduled telephone contact and/or face‑to‑face visits, and document via progress notes.
- Participate in case conferences.
- Follow‑up with tenants and with referral organizations regarding tenant contact and progress with referral organization.
- Provide all required information for weekly/monthly/quarterly/annual reports.
- May recommend closing of cases in which tenants have: (a) achieved primary goals and have maintained stability for a period of months; or, (b) have not demonstrated a willingness to participate in the process (lost‑to‑service); or, (c) have become ineligible for services (e.g. moved out of building).
- Act as tenant liaison/tenant advocate with outside organizations regarding such matters as education, healthcare, housing, legal issues, etc.
- Schedule appointments for tenant with referral organizations.
- Escort tenants to appointments (educational, medical, social service, etc.)
- Assist tenants in completing applications for benefits and entitlements and may process applications on tenants' behalf.
- Follow‑up with tenants for a period of time after successful completion of their primary goals to assure tenant stability.
- Evaluate actual living conditions of tenants through home visits.
